import{ao as g,ap as w,j as e,aq as i,ar as l,as as N,at as m,au as c,av as p,aw as f,ax as u,ay as x,az as b}from"./vendor-radix-DNp60FuA.js";import{r as n}from"./vendor-react-DL0tRKZA.js";import{p as d}from"./index-DyYtMrmN.js";import{C as y}from"./chevron-right-BRHR7U8q.js";import{C as h}from"./check-DILptOyH.js";import{C as j}from"./circle-BH0U7SPo.js";const A=g,B=w,R=n.forwardRef(({className:a,inset:t,children:o,...s},r)=>e.jsxs(i,{ref:r,className:d("flex cursor-default select-none items-center rounded-sm px-2 py-1.5 text-sm outline-none focus:bg-accent data-[state=open]:bg-accent",t&&"pl-8",a),...s,children:[o,e.jsx(y,{className:"ml-auto h-4 w-4"})]}));R.displayName=i.displayName;const C=n.forwardRef(({className:a,...t},o)=>e.jsx(l,{ref:o,className:d("z-[9999] min-w-[8rem] overflow-hidden rounded-md border bg-background p-1 text-foreground shadow-lg data-[state=open]:animate-in data-[state=closed]:animate-out data-[state=closed]:fade-out-0 data-[state=open]:fade-in-0 data-[state=closed]:zoom-out-95 data-[state=open]:zoom-in-95 data-[side=bottom]:slide-in-from-top-2 data-[side=left]:slide-in-from-right-2 data-[side=right]:slide-in-from-left-2 data-[side=top]:slide-in-from-bottom-2",a),...t}));C.displayName=l.displayName;const D=n.forwardRef(({className:a,sideOffset:t=4,...o},s)=>e.jsx(N,{children:e.jsx(m,{ref:s,sideOffset:t,className:d("z-[9999] min-w-[8rem] overflow-hidden rounded-md border bg-background p-1 text-foreground shadow-lg data-[state=open]:animate-in data-[state=closed]:animate-out data-[state=closed]:fade-out-0 data-[state=open]:fade-in-0 data-[state=closed]:zoom-out-95 data-[state=open]:zoom-in-95 data-[side=bottom]:slide-in-from-top-2 data-[side=left]:slide-in-from-right-2 data-[side=right]:slide-in-from-left-2 data-[side=top]:slide-in-from-bottom-2",a),...o})}));D.displayName=m.displayName;const v=n.forwardRef(({className:a,inset:t,...o},s)=>e.jsx(c,{ref:s,className:d("relative flex cursor-default select-none items-center rounded-sm px-2 py-1.5 text-sm outline-none transition-colors focus:bg-accent focus:text-accent-foreground data-[disabled]:pointer-events-none data-[disabled]:opacity-50",t&&"pl-8",a),...o}));v.displayName=c.displayName;const M=n.forwardRef(({className:a,children:t,checked:o,...s},r)=>e.jsxs(p,{ref:r,className:d("relative flex cursor-default select-none items-center rounded-sm py-1.5 pl-8 pr-2 text-sm outline-none transition-colors focus:bg-accent focus:text-accent-foreground data-[disabled]:pointer-events-none data-[disabled]:opacity-50",a),checked:o,...s,children:[e.jsx("span",{className:"absolute left-2 flex h-3.5 w-3.5 items-center justify-center",children:e.jsx(f,{children:e.jsx(h,{className:"h-4 w-4"})})}),t]}));M.displayName=p.displayName;const I=n.forwardRef(({className:a,children:t,...o},s)=>e.jsxs(u,{ref:s,className:d("relative flex cursor-default select-none items-center rounded-sm py-1.5 pl-8 pr-2 text-sm outline-none transition-colors focus:bg-accent focus:text-accent-foreground data-[disabled]:pointer-events-none data-[disabled]:opacity-50",a),...o,children:[e.jsx("span",{className:"absolute left-2 flex h-3.5 w-3.5 items-center justify-center",children:e.jsx(f,{children:e.jsx(j,{className:"h-2 w-2 fill-current"})})}),t]}));I.displayName=u.displayName;const z=n.forwardRef(({className:a,inset:t,...o},s)=>e.jsx(x,{ref:s,className:d("px-2 py-1.5 text-sm font-semibold",t&&"pl-8",a),...o}));z.displayName=x.displayName;const S=n.forwardRef(({className:a,...t},o)=>e.jsx(b,{ref:o,className:d("-mx-1 my-1 h-px bg-muted",a),...t}));S.displayName=b.displayName;export{A as D,B as a,D as b,z as c,v as d,S as e};